Key Responsibilities:
- Provide a high standard of customer service while coordinating all incoming freight receive and unload incoming materials and compares information on packing slip to purchase order to verify the accuracy of shipment; may process return shipments from customers
- Interact with shipping customers purchasing customer service and management
- Inspect all incoming RMA (return merchandise authorization) cylinders and complete the inspection sheet
- Prepare all cylinders for outgoing shipment and prepare the BOL (bill of lading)
- Understands hazards of various gases size and contents of cylinders by reading safety data sheets and cylinder labels
Qualifications
- High School diploma or GED required
- Previous experience in a process operations environment preferred
- Strong mechanical aptitude with knowledge of hand tools
- Ability to learn technical chemical processes gas terminology cylinder types and sizes quickly in a fast-paced dynamic environment
- EPA 608 certification required and/or must be obtained within 6 months
- Forklift overhead crane and clamp operation experience required or ability to become certified within 60 days
- Must be able to obtain FMSCA within first 30 days
- Functional computer skills required
Physical Demand Requirements:
- Frequently pushes pulls moves and/or lifts up to 50 pounds independently
- Frequently operates a computer using a traditional keyboard to input detailed information such as serial numbers
- Manipulations (seizing holding grasping or otherwise working with hands) up to 50-75% of the day
- Constantly works in environments with uncontrolled climate and some exposure to outdoor weather conditions
